Memory Speed Rating: What You Need to Know
Simply put, the memory speed rating measures how quickly your memory can read from or write to its cells, usually expressed in megahertz (MHz). The higher that number, the faster the data can be accessed. Imagine trying to find your favorite episode on your streaming service; if it takes forever to load, you're left staring at the buffering wheel! Likewise, faster memory speeds translate to quicker data processing in your computer, which is particularly vital for tasks like gaming or video editing. The Importance of Data Width
Now, you might be wondering about other factors affecting memory performance, like data width. Yes, data width—this determines how much data can be transferred at once. While a wider data width can be beneficial, it’s the speed rating that directly impacts how quickly those data transfers actually happen. Think of it this way: a wide lane on a highway allows more cars to pass simultaneously, but if everyone’s driving at a snail’s pace, you're still not getting anywhere fast.

Why Module Height and Physical Color Don’t Matter
It’s also worth mentioning that factors like module height and physical color of the memory won’t affect performance in any way, shape, or form. They're more about aesthetics and form factor—essentially, how the modules fit into your motherboard and how they look when lit up. If you fancy flashy components, go for it! Just remember, when it comes to the performance of your memory, that speed rating is the real star of the show.

Boosting Overall System Performance
So, how does all of this affect your overall system performance? Simply put, whether you’re playing graphics-intensive games, running multiple applications, or editing videos, having a higher memory speed rating can give you that edge you need. Speedier memory reduces loading times, enhances responsiveness, and allows software to run without hiccups.
